목록개발자 (6)
nathan_H
글쓰는 또라이가 세상을 바꾼다 글또라는 개발자 글쓰기 모임에 지난 기수 참여하면서 내가 작성한 글 이외에 다른 분들의 글을 보면서 동기부여와 내가 작성한 글에 대해 아쉬움이 많이 남아 이번에도 지원해 참여하게 되었다. (개인적으로 글 쓰는 또라이가 세상을 바꾼다는 워딩은 참 매력적이다.) 글또를 다시 하는 이유 지난 기수를 활동하면서, 이론적인 내용을 정리하는 것보단 정말 내가 이해한 내용으로 생각을 글로 담아내기가 절대 쉽지 않은 과정이라고 느꼈다. 그래서 몇 개의 글은 쓰고 지웠던 적도 있다. 그래서 이번 기수에는 이론적인 내용을 담아내는 것도 물론 좋지만, 이론적인 내용에서 더 발전해서 내가 실제 해당 내용을 적용하고 느낀 부분과 다양한 예시를 통해 글을 작성하는 것이 목표이다. 나만의 컨텐츠 지난..
What is the Internet? 컴퓨터, 핸드폰, 스마트 Tv 등등 지금 시대는 인터넷이 사용 안되는 곳이 거의 없고, 인터넷을 통해 많은 사람들이 서로 연결되고 소통을 할 수 있다. 그렇다면 과연 '인터넷'은 무엇이고 어떻게 동작하고 수 많은 데이터는 어떻게 주고 받게 되는 것 일까?? 인터넷 인터넷은 Network of networks로 수 많은 Network가 연결된 하나의 망이라고 보면 됨. 여기서 Network는 다양한 Protocols을 통해 Message을 주고 받으면서 Control되게 되어 있음. 프로토콜 프로토콜은 네트워크에서만 사용하는 용어가 아니라 범용적으로 사용하는 용어인데, 인간도 암묵적으로 하나의 프로토콜을 가지고 소통을 하고 있음. Person 1: 안녕~ Person..
JVM 이란? Java Virtual Machine의 약자로 자바 바이트 코드를 OS에 특화된 코드로 변환하여 실행 해주는 역할. 즉, JVM 위에서 동작하기 위해서는 자바 바이트코드가 필요함. 자바 바이트 코드는 개발자에 의해서 작성된 자바 코드를 자바 컴파일러로 변환 된 코드를 말함 바이트 코드를 실행하는 "표준"이자 "구현체" JVM 표준 스택에 따라 다양한 밴더가 제공이 되고 있음 오라클, 아마존 등등 JVM은 OS에 특회된 코드로 변환해 실행을 해주기 때문에 특정 플랫폼에 종속적인 특징을 가지고 있음 이것의 의미는 자바에서는 JVM에 의해서 실행이 되기 때문에 자바는 운영체제에 독립적이라고 할 수 있음 JRE, JDK, Java The Secret of Java- JDK, JRE, JVM dif..
상속 https://blog.itthis.me/57 상속이란? 현실 세계 관점 부모가 자식을 선택해서 물려주는 행위 객체 지향 프로그래밍 관점 자식(하위, 파생) 클래스가 부모(상위) 클래스의 멤버를 물려받는 것 자식이 "부모를 선택"해 물려받음 상속 대상 : 부모의 필드와 메소드 활용 상속의 효과 부모 클래스 "재사용"해서 자식 클래스에서 빠르게 개발 가능 중복 코드 줄임 유지 보수 편리성 객체 다형성 구현 상속 대상 제한 부모 클래스의 private 접근 제한을 갖는 필드와 메소드는 제외 부모 클래스가 다른 패키지에 존재하는 경우, default 접근 제한을 갖는 필드와 메소드도 제외 클래스 상속 자식 클래스가 상속할 부모 클래스를 "지정"하는 키워드 자식이 부모를 지정! 자바의 상속은 다중 상속을 ..
C, C++을 배우지 않고 Java를 배우는 경우 참조 타입에 대해서 낯선 느낌이 들 수 있다. 그리고 실제 참조 타입에 대한 이해가 부족해 프로그램을 만드는 과정에서 참조 타입에 대한 것을 고려하지 않고 짠 프로그램은 나중에 어떠한 큰 문제들이 발생할 위험이 커지게 된다. 좋은 프로그램이라 함은 데이터를 얼마나 안전하게 가져오고 사용하는지에 따라 결정이 되는데, 참조 타입이 거기서 핵심적인 역할을 한다고 해도 과언이 아니다. 그래서 이제 참조 타입, 그리고 이 글의 제목인 Call By Value, Call By Reference가 무엇인지 알아보자. 참조 변수 자바의 타입 본격적으로 참조 타입을 알아보기 전에 자바의 타입에 대해 소개하자면 자바는 크게 2가지의 타입이 존재를 한다. https://ww..
나는 평소 선택장애가 조금 있는 편인데, 그래서 선택의 갈림길에 놓여있을때 다양한 검색을 통해 결정을 하는 편인데 이제는 정보가 정말 넘쳐나는 시대이기 때문에 검색을 통해 결정하는 과정도 나한테는 쉽지 않게 다가온다.. 그래도 많은 정보 중 결정에 가장 많은 영향을 주는 기준은 다른 사람들의 "후기 "인거 같다. 지금은 많은 플랫폼과 인스타, 페북, 유튜브 등과 같은 뉴 미디어 시장이 커지면서 수많은 후기가 쏟아져 나오고 나는 이런 생판 보지도 못한 사람들의 상품 후기, 여행 후기, 이용 후기를 "신뢰"하고 나의 선택을 결정하고 있다. 이처럼 나말고 많은 사람들도 많은 선택의 연속 속에 삶을 살아가는데 그 중 대개 많은 사람들은 자신이 가장 신뢰하는 것을 선택한다. 그렇다면 우리의 선택을 결정 짓는 '신..